Books that are better memories than reads

There are certain books I read that in the moment I struggle with. They could be slow, they could be confusing. Sometimes boring or sometimes painful. Other times the book is just a really good idea but the execution is not what I expected or wanted. Often I needed to push myself to finish and thought, never again, but days, weeks or months later would think back and go “there was something there” or “it couldn’t have been that bad, could it?“.

These books feel better in retrospect but I generally dislike the reading experience at the time. Typically, they land on my Goodreads shelf for “great concept but the book feel flat. Here’s a list of books that were better memories that reads.
